It’s aged care, but not as you know it.

A recently redeveloped aged care home is continuing Uniting’s long legacy of caring for the local community in Emu Plains, in new and bold ways.

Uniting Edinglassie has been purpose-built to provide a high level of around-the-clock care, in a home-like environment that encourages residents to live their day, their way.

The latest best-practice aged care research has carefully informed the building and landscape design, featuring five households with 20 residents. Each household combines private bedrooms and ensuites with shared kitchen, dining and living spaces to create a close sense of community.

Every household has its own rhythm, reflecting how each resident chooses to spend their day. Regular forums help shape the seasonal menus and group activities, and personal routines are tailored to each resident for added comfort and familiarity.

With its own café, hair salon, giant outdoor chess set, walking paths, and even an aviary, there are many ways for residents to relax with visiting family and friends at Uniting Edinglassie. Many of the flower beds have also been raised, so that the keen household gardeners can maintain their green thumbs. It’s all about residents continuing to do the things they enjoy most, with the people that matter most.

Uniting Edinglassie Emu Plains provides permanent, respite and dementia care with compassion, dignity and respect.
